Добавление стиля текста к словам в рубиновой строке внутри выражения - PullRequest
2 голосов
/ 13 апреля 2019

Я пытаюсь стилизовать некоторые слова, выделенные жирным шрифтом внутри этой строки ruby, которая находится внутри выражения ruby, которое находится внутри элемента html.Я хочу, чтобы текст current_user.email был жирным, но не остальная часть текста.

<li>"><%= link_to "Sign out of #{current_user.email}", sign_out_path %></li>

Как бы я поступил об этом?

1 Ответ

2 голосов
/ 13 апреля 2019

Вы можете использовать raw

<li><%= link_to raw("Sign out of <strong>#{current_user.email}</strong>"), sign_out_path %></li>

Вот документы: https://edgeguides.rubyonrails.org/active_support_core_extensions.html#output-safety

...